The Final Battle is an intriguing short film that dives into the complexities of human conflict and resolution. With a cast led by Abbas Al-Nouri and the likes of Yazan Rishani and Marah Hassan, the performances are raw and compelling, capturing the emotional weight of the narrative. The pacing holds steady, allowing moments of tension to breathe while still propelling the story forward. The practical effects, though modest, add a layer of authenticity that enhances the film's gritty atmosphere. It's a slice of cinema that captures the essence of struggle and camaraderie, leaving viewers pondering the weight of their own choices long after the credits roll.
The Final Battle has a unique charm that makes it stand out among short films. Itβs not widely known, which adds to its allure for collectors looking for hidden gems. Distribution has been limited, primarily through festival circuits and select screenings, making physical copies relatively rare.
